Customers are saying

Customers frequently mention the Nighthawk X4S Wireless-AC Dual-Band Wi-Fi Router's excellent range, ease of use, and strong performance. Many appreciate the improved signal strength and ease of setup, resulting in better connectivity and streaming capabilities. However, some customers note the router's relatively high price and larger size. A few users also reported challenges with the parental controls functionality.

    The AC series Netgear AC2600 model R7800 router was easy to set up and performed well, at least until after about a month in use I made a firmware update. The router lost its mind so I returned it for a replacement, It was out of stock so I got my money back and will wait for another sale. My old N series Netgear N900 model WNDR4500 router will have to do until then. I liked the bright LED process indicators. The N900 indicators are quite dim by comparison. Setup was the same for both routers. Oh yes, be sure to change the sign-in password (password) and the 2.4 and 5 user names and pass-codes!

    The range and speed of this router are incredible. I've got both 2.4 and 5ghz channels set up and easily and instantly able to stream to upstairs and downstairs televisions. My only complaint is that in order to use the USB port on the router you must use the Genie software. The app for a Mac was almost impossible to find and constantly disconnected if the computer when to sleep. If you are look for that feature I would not look at this router.

    I've only had this router for a couple of weeks but so far I'm very happy. We had gigabit internet installed in our home but our router was only putting out 50 mbps. Obviously, that wasn't going to cut it so we upgraded to this router after checking out some reviews. We still aren't taking full advantage of the gigabit speed but have consistently been over 500 mbps. The setup process was also very easy. Can't recommend this product enough.
